Description
Stable Style Timber Panelled Rear Entrance Door - leading through into:
Sitting Room - with ceramic tiled flooring, a wealth of exposed timber beams, large open brick Inglenook former fireplace with wooden mantel, former bread oven and storage niches either side with a brick hearth, non-functioning woodburning stove on the opposite end of the room, stairs rising to first floor accommodation, wall mounted lighting, radiator, single glazed windows with secondary glazing to roadside aspect, opening through into:
Kitchen/Breakfast Room - comprising a collection of base mounted storage cupboards and drawers with stone rolltop work surface with inset porcelain sink with hot and cold mixer tap, drainer to side, integrated 4 ring electric hob, space for fridge/freezer, space and connections for gas fired cooker such as Rayburn or Aga with the current one being switched off, ceramic tiled flooring, wood panelling, tiled splashback, wealth of exposed timber beams, wall mounted lighting, LED downlighters, single glazed windows with secondary glazing to roadside aspect.
Dining Room - with high vaulted ceiling with a wealth of exposed timber beams, exposed timber flooring, radiator, set of panelled glazed French doors leading out onto garden, opening through into:
Inner Hallway - with part vaulted ceiling, doors leading into respective rooms.
Family Bathroom - comprising of a three piece suite with standalone bath with separate hot and cold bath taps, low level w.c. with hand flush, wash hand basin with hot and cold mixer tap, inset storage cupboard with fitted shelving, tiled flooring, radiator, inset LED downlighters, skylight to side aspect, single glazed windows to side aspect.
Utility Room - with part vaulted ceiling, space and plumbing for washer and dryer, tiled flooring, radiator, inset LED downlighters, single glazed window to side aspect.
Bedroom 1 - with radiators, inset LED downlighters, loft access, single glazed window to side aspect, panelled glazed door leading out onto garden, panelled door leading through into:
Ensuite Shower Room - comprising of a three piece suite with shower cubicle with wall mounted electric Powershower accessed via glazed sliding doors, tiled surround, low level w.c. with concealed hand flush, wash hand basin with hot and cold mixer tap, fitted storage cupboards under, heated towel rail, tiled flooring, part vaulted ceiling, inset LED downlighters, extractor fan, windows to side aspect.
On The First Floor -
Landing - vaulted ceiling with exposed timber beams, painted brick chimney breast, panelled window to side aspect, galleried effect over Dining room and a small step over a low timber beam to the rest of the landing and restrictive head height via the sloping roof to access into:
Bedroom 2 - Once in this space the most charming room can be enjoyed with high vaulted ceilings, exposed brick chimney breast with wooden panelling, double panelled radiator, wash hand basin located amongst a wealth of built-in storage and panelled windows to both side and rear aspect.
Bedroom 3 - with high vaulted ceiling, painted brick chimney breast with wood panelling to the side, wealth of exposed timber beams, panelled window to front aspect.
Outside - To the front the property is approached off the High Street via a dropped tarmac driveway leading to the 5-bar entrance timber gate and in turn the gravelled driveway extends round into the aforementioned parking area.
To the rear of the property is an extensive L-shaped garden with firstly a paved patio area led directly off the rear part of the property providing a wonderful space to both relax and entertain which extends via a pathway which is bordered via well stocked bedding full of mature shrubs and flowering plants which meanders through a bedded area leading to the final part of the gravelled driveway which is accessed from the main road. Continuing down the main lawned area there are a number of mature shrubs and trees adding to a highly already private garden and following this space down leads to the end part of the garden which extends round to the right and walking through the orchard with a handful of established fruit trees and this amazing garden space is enclosed via a mixture of beech hedging as well as timber fencing with a handful of mature trees including birch.
